When dataflows run into errors and Microsoft Support is involved, the feedback is always the same. Resumed: "we need logs to do any investigation. We don't collect anything ourselves, so your only option is to use your browser developer tools to record a run".
This is frustrating and quite limited when considering that:
- Some issues are intermittent and only/mostly happening on scheduled dataflows (sometimes in the middle of the night)
- Some issues are related to internal connections not transiting via the browser (e.g. connection issues between a dataflow and the underlying staging lakehouse) which will never be captured via browser logs.
Please enable some background logging for dataflows to enable better support for issues here.

Would you mind letting us know more a bit what kind of background logging you'd like to see?
We do have some telemetry that we use to help troubleshoot scenarios, but there are scenarios in which we simply do not store detailed information as it doesn't run under our platform. The primary example of such cases are evaluations that happen through the Gateway and this is the reason why advanced logging is a feature that you can enable at the Gateway level to capture them and go deeper into the investigation, but the logging only happens at the gateway and such information is not sent or captured by the Fabric platform.
